Description
Specifies a parity group number (gno:1-32, sgno:1- 1 6).
For example:
3- 1
Specifies one of the following options: -raid_grp, - external_grp_id, and -pool_id.
Specifies an external volume group number (gno:1- 1 6384, sgno:1-4096).
For example:
52- 1 1 ("E" is not required)
Specifies one of the following options: -raid_grp, - external_grp_id, and -pool_id.
Specifies a pool ID or Pool name for Thin Provisioning/Smart Tiers when V-VOL is created to
Thin Provisioning/Smart Tiers pool.
When specifying just a number, it is recognized as a pool ID. Therefore, when you specify a
pool that the pool name is only a number, operate by specifying pool ID instead of specifying
pool name. When creating V-VOL to a pool for Snapshot, specify "snap".
Specifies an LDEV number (0-65279).
For example:
-ldev_id 200
Specifies a capacity. The size can be specified for GB and LBA. When specifying GB, the unit
is g/G, m/M, or k/K. Block (512KB) is used if the specification is omitted.
When specifying GB, note the following items:
There is no size correction.
If the capacity of LDEVs that are created by each GUI and CLI are the same, a copy pair
might not be created. To create a pair with the LDEV that is created by GUI, create a LDEV
by specifying LBA.
Example of extension:
1GB (gigabyte) is:
-capacity 1G, -capacity 1g, -capacity 1024M, -capacity 1024m, -capacity 1048576K, -capacity
1048576k, -capacity 2097152
In case of volumes other than OPEN-V, it is required the more free space than the capacity
which is actually specified. For more details, see the P9000 Provisioning for Mainframe Systems
User Guide.
Specifies capacity. Corrects the size. The capacity can be specified in byte or block.
Specifies the size in cylinder unit. When specifying, the unit is g/G, m/M, or k/K. Cylinder
is used if the specification is omitted.
Specifies a Location (the starting point of the LDEV to be created in the parity group/external
volume group). If this specification is omitted, create a LDEV and close up in the free space.
Specifies an emulation type.
For example:
OPEN-V
If this specification is omitted, OPEN-V is specified.
The valid values that can be specified to <emulation type>:
OPEN-3, OPEN-8, OPEN-9, OPEN-E, OPEN-L, OPEN-V
3380-3, 3390-3, 3390-9, 3390-L, 3390-M
Specifies an MP Blade ID (0-7). If this specification is omitted, it is allocated automatically.
